Fishing Even Smarter is Published by Halcyon Press. First published 2005. ISBN 1-877256-54-4. Size: 246mm x 190mm. 224 pp. Colour pictures and line drawings. Soft cover.

Some changes are simply updates brought about by changes in the technology and equipment. Other changes are in the way the original ideas are presented. Tony admits to many “I wish I had written that better” feelings moments after his first book hit retailer’s shelves. Tony Bishop’s first book, Fishing Smarter was first published in 1997 and has been reprinted at least once a year since. Now Tony has completely rewritten the original book and added over 50% more content.

There is plenty of new material too – new stuff that pops up continually in the fishing world as fishermen share their knowledge. He has tried to separate the current “fads” from the things that will have longer-term benefits in increasing catch rates, and separate marketing hype from the truly useful, (much easier now he is no longer in the tackle business!).

All the many illustrations are new, drawn by Tony using computer graphics software. Some things stay the same, “If it isn’t broken, don’t fix it”.

“If you are one of those who still believes that luck plays a major part in the success or otherwise of any fishing trip, I hope to persuade you that if you continue to believe in luck your catch numbers and sizes have very little chance of increasing.

“But if you want to catch more fish, ‘ more often, much more consistently, take as much luck as possible out of your fishing equation and replace it ‘ with knowledge of fish and their behaviour and you will make your own luck.”
